Our circular platforms are designed to operate in shafts ranging from 20 metres to over 200 metres in depth, many of which are legacy structures dating back more than 70 years. Installed from the top of the shaft, they safely lower operatives into position, enabling strategic works in confined, high-risk environments. Whether it’s structural surveys, mechanical upgrades, or emergency repairs, Apollo’s platforms provide a stable, secure base for precision tasks.

Platform Construction
These lightweight access platform was constructed using:
Platform Construction & Features
- Saluminium X-Beam platforms, each 18m long and 1.3m wide
- Supported by bespoke GKN & Apollo’s X-Beam rigs
- Integrated access and egress gates for safe movement between platforms
- Platforms partially pre-assembled offsite due to restricted site access
Structural Verification & Load Analysis
To ensure absolute structural integrity and operational safety, Apollo engage with our trusted engineering partners, AWD, to carry out comprehensive design check calculations on all structural elements of the circular platforms. Their analysis will confirm a safe working load, accommodating the combined weight of personnel, tools, and equipment required for shaft maintenance operations.
Given the extended duration these platforms remain in position—often in exposed and unpredictable environments—AWD also conducted a detailed assessment of wind pressure put on the platfoms from trains and other transportation items. This allowed for the implementation of tailored restraint systems, ensuring platform stability throughout the project lifecycle. These measures are especially critical in remote or elevated locations, where wind loading and environmental stressors can pose significant risks.
